Weekend City Trip Blueprint

A simple, repeatable framework for planning the perfect weekend city trip — from destination choice to a day-by-day plan.

Step-by-step plan

  1. 1

    Choose your destination

    Criteria: direct flight or <4h travel, interesting food scene, walkable centre. Top picks from NL: Lisbon, Porto, Berlin, Copenhagen, Edinburgh, Budapest.

  2. 2

    Book flights and accommodation

    Book 4–8 weeks in advance for best prices. Stay near the centre or a metro line. Use Google Flights for price alerts. Booking.com or Airbnb for stays.

  3. 3

    Research 3–5 must-see things

    Pick 2–3 sights, 1–2 restaurants/bars, 1 neighbourhood to wander. Don't over-plan. Leave room for spontaneity. Save Google Maps lists offline.

  4. 4

    Day-by-day framework

    Day 1: arrive, explore neighbourhood, dinner. Day 2: morning sight, lunch local, afternoon explore, good dinner. Day 3: market or museum, lunch, airport.
